Let’s go to the garden my love
and stroll among fragrant flowers
Let’s waste away remaining hours
serenaded by mourning doves
on high amidst green leaves above
Come sit with me, linger awhile
as daylight wanes on sun’s dial
I want to gaze upon your face
lost in our passionate embrace
basking in your glorious smile
©2020 Linda Lee Lyberg
